TY - JOUR AB - Purpose– This article aims to report on a two‐day leadership summit which is held each year for Special Library Association Chapter Presidents and Program Chairs. The paper also aims to describe the format and discusses the advantages of such training for local association representatives.Design/methodology/approach– This a simple report of a short leadership training session which describes the format and group exercises comprising the sessions.Findings– The author finds that this intense concentrated training session, using short presentations and small group discussions, works well and seems to provide ample opportunities for interaction among participants leading to an increase in knowledge and understanding, as well as enjoyment. One positive outcome is the enhanced opportunity for information sharing.Originality/value– The author concludes that this kind of leadership skill training has value for not only the new chapter or division leader but for the seasoned information professional as well.
